Paul von Hindenburg
Paul von Hindenburg played a major role in the history of the German military. As a military commander and field marshal in World War I, a political figure, and the second president of the Weimar Republic, Hindenburg had a strong hand in the shaping of Germany.

Early Years
Born on October 2, 1847, in Posen, Prussia, to Robert von Beneckendorf und von Hindenburg (a prized military officer in the Prussian army), Paul was privy to having a paternal line of distinguished aristocrats.
His father’s family carried one of the most imperial names in German history. Hindenburg’s mother was of an average middle class family and her lack of regal lineage seemed to bring much shame to Paul. In fact, he rarely mentions her in his books and memoirs.
